#2c4254 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#2c4254 is composed of 17.3% red, 25.9% green and 32.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 47.6% cyan, 21.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 67.1% black. It has a hue angle of 207 degrees, a saturation of 31.3% and a lightness of 25.1%. #2c4254 color hex could be obtained by blending #5884a8 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333366.

#2c4254 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#2c4254 has RGB values of R:44, G:66, B:84 and CMYK values of C:0.48, M:0.21, Y:0, K:0.67. Its decimal value is 2900564.

Shades and Tints of #2c4254

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040507 is the darkest color, while #f9fafc is the lightest one.

Tones of #2c4254

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#404040 is the less saturated color, while #05467b is the most saturated one.
